Acoustic Evening - The cream of our acoustic musicians and wordsmiths blended with the spontaneous open mic performances from the grass roots of our communities.

8pm - 12am++
Suggested donation £3 (all profits will be given to the centre to help with the conversion)
A beautifully chilled and social evening, set in the communal living room, settees, soft cushions, soft lighting, and the lovely Sativa cafe to set things off properly.

If you are an artist wishing to play please e-mail us to start the ball rolling.
The Synergy Centre is located at 220 Farmers Road, London SE5 OTW.
Nearest tube is Oval. Ten mins walk
or Bus numbers 185, 36, 436 along the Camberwell New Road, get off at the Co-op Supermarket, then take the next left into Wyndham Road, then the first left again into Farmers Road. The Synergy Centre is at the end of this road on left.

We are holding our last Small World party of this winter on Saturday 22nd April, back at the wonderful 491 Gallery. Any of you that came to the last event know how well the 491 Gallery suits us.  A real, open welcome, that special feeling, a garden with a fire pit. It really took back the fields, musicians round the fire whilst the shindig is going off inside.

Small World
10 hours of high-energy live bands and Small World magic... Synergy's resident live stage returns fresh and rested after the summer festival season to charm you with a unique combination of warm smiles, cheeky characters, and swirling dance.
